About the Author

Joan Zaretsky is a retired teacher who has written on educational issues and worked in many roles in the education system throughout her career. While earning her master's degree and PhD, she wrote and presented research papers across Canada and the United States. In 2010, her doctoral dissertation, Perspectives of Northern Manitoba Principals Regarding New Special Education Legislation, won the Thomas B. Greenfield Award for the best written dissertation in Canada in the area of Educational Administration. Though retired, she stays active and involved in her community and education. She is an instructor at the University of Winnipeg and on the board of directors for her local church, among other projects.

Joan lives in Winnipeg, Manitoba with her husband Richard, and enjoys time with her four stepchildren and five step-grandchildren, who keep her youthful and energized. Though she has written numerous research-based projects, The Missing Puzzle Pieces: Finding My Birth Family is Joan's first time writing a book from her heart, rather than her head.
